Re: 9/21 Sara AMPS~95 Question

If the numbers are a result of the insulin pooping out, it will take a few days for the new, good juice to replace what's already in Sara's shed. I'd not be concerned until tomorrow, at the earliest.

Is she still taking the Baytril? Is the vet planning on doing a cytocentesis to make sure that the UTI is gone? It's possible that one course of ABs may not have done a thorough enough job and a second round of ABs are needed. If the vet didn't do a cytocentesis along with a culture and sensitivity the first time, maybe one is needed now.

I would talk to your vet about how much insulin to give that morning. As far as the evening, get a test as soon as bring Sara home from the vet. Compare that test to her PMPS. You may need to shoot a reduced dose. Some cats aren't effected by anesthesia. How much they may be effected may also depend on how long they were under anesthesia.
